## Deployment

Wirepress trades CPU for bandwidth. permessage-deflate saves ~60% on chatty feeds but spikes memory per connection; disable it above 50k concurrent sockets. Context takeover is off by default — keep it off unless payloads repeat heavily. Staging mirrors prod flags. Roll out compression changes one node at a time and watch heap. Deploy with the following configuration values.

config for faduf-yahap:
[lamvan]
team = rusael
access_code = ac_ac22dc
owner = druius.istdor
host = lamvan.novacio.example
port = 8443
peer = soreth.xolmario.corp
salt = 0768e68d
pin = 8310

# Break-Glass Access — InvoForge Renderer

Plugin authors normally interact with the InvoForge PDF renderer through the sandboxed plugin API only. Break-glass access exists solely for incidents where a malformed plugin corrupts the render queue and the sandbox cannot be reached. Request approval from the on-call steward first; all break-glass sessions are logged and reviewed within 24 hours. Once approval is granted, unlock the emergency console using the recovery passphrase that appears immediately below.

recovery phrase for yawif-hahif: druys-kelius-ralax-raliel

Subject: DR drill Thursday — EXIF scrubber

Welcome aboard. Thursday we simulate total loss of the Fernlight EXIF scrubbing cluster. Your job: restore the scrub pipeline from the cold snapshot and confirm GPS tags are stripped on test images. Restore requires unsealing the backup vault. For the drill, the recovery passphrase is provided below.

strongbox words: jordor-ulamir-ralvan-alddor-feniel

Leadership Review Briefing — Thornquay Term Sheet

Thornquay Partners submitted revised terms: 12% equity, two-year exclusivity on the Melora platform, and a board observer seat. Exclusivity clause exceeds our earlier red line. Counsel recommends countering at 8% with no observer rights. Decision requested by Friday. Context on our counter-strategy is given in the confidential note below.

management briefing: Headcount on the Belix team goes from 60 to 93 by the end of November. Gross margin on Belix came in at 23 percent against a plan of 47 percent.